Hi, On Saturday 23 February 2008, Kern Sibbald wrote: > My current idea is to create a new "DuplicateJobs" resource and a new > Duplicate Jobs directive which would point to the duplicate jobs resource. > The reason for the resource is that there are just too many different > variations that it would require a lot of new directives, and it seems a > shame to add them to every Job.
While your point about redundant setups for different jobs is certainly valid, I also like Marc's opinion that directives in JobDefs ressources probably would be sufficient. Configuration of existing ressources is more simple than understanding the meaning of a new ressource. Adding a new ressource would not help the ease of use, esp. for beginners. > DuplicateJobs { > Name = "xxx" > > Allow = yes|no (no = default) While I personally in fact don't need duplicate jobs: Wouldn't your proposal modify the default behavior of the system, raising some problems for some people? > Job Proximity = <time-interval> (0) Great idea.
